Ventilation
The process of moving air in and out of the lungs to facilitate gas exchange with the internal environment, primarily involving oxygen and carbon dioxide.
Blood pH
The measure of acidity or alkalinity of the blood, which is typically maintained at around 7.35 to 7.45.
Hering-Breuer Reflex
Sensory impulses from stretch receptors in the lungs arrest inspiration; expiration then occurs.
Overinflation
The condition of being expanded or filled beyond the optimal level, often referring to the lungs or tires.
